Compreender a Arquitectura x86: Um Guia Abrangente

O que é o x86?
Primeiramente essas siglas servem para indicar qual a arquitetura do sistema operacional. Ou seja um Windows x86 quer dizer que a arquitetura do sistema é de 32 bits. E um x64 é de 64 bits. Esses números, 32 bits e 64 bits, representam o número interno de bits do processador.
Aprender mais sobre constantetecnologia.com.br

A arquitectura x86 é uma família de arquitecturas de conjuntos de instruções baseada no microprocessador Intel 8086. É uma arquitectura de conjunto de instruções amplamente utilizada que evoluiu ao longo do tempo para se tornar a espinha dorsal da indústria informática. A arquitectura tem as suas raízes nos primórdios da computação pessoal e, desde então, tem sofrido numerosas iterações para acompanhar os avanços da tecnologia.

Neste contexto, os processadores que pertencem à arquitectura x86 incluem o Intel Pentium, o Intel Core e o AMD Athlon. Estes processadores são normalmente utilizados em computadores de secretária e portáteis e tornaram-se a norma da indústria para a computação pessoal. A arquitectura x86 também tem sido utilizada em servidores e sistemas incorporados.

O nome x86 deriva do facto de o processador 8086 original ter uma arquitectura de 16 bits. No entanto, à medida que a arquitectura foi evoluindo, o nome x86 passou a designar a versão de 32 bits da arquitectura. O nome x86_64 refere-se à versão de 64 bits da arquitectura, que é um desenvolvimento mais recente.

Para determinar se o seu PC é de 32 ou 64 bits, pode verificar as propriedades do sistema no Painel de Controlo ou na aplicação Definições. Se o PC tiver um processador de 64 bits, pode executar versões de 32 e 64 bits do Windows e do software. No entanto, se o PC tiver um processador de 32 bits, só pode executar versões de 32 bits do Windows e de software.

A principal diferença entre as arquitecturas de 32 e 64 bits é a quantidade de memória que podem endereçar. Uma arquitectura de 32 bits pode endereçar até 4 GB de memória, enquanto uma arquitectura de 64 bits pode endereçar até 16 exabytes de memória. Isto significa que as arquitecturas de 64 bits são mais adequadas para aplicações que requerem grandes quantidades de memória, como a edição de vídeo e os jogos.

O ARM é um tipo diferente de arquitectura de conjunto de instruções que é normalmente utilizado em dispositivos móveis e sistemas incorporados. Os processadores ARM foram concebidos para serem mais eficientes em termos de consumo de energia do que os processadores x86, pelo que são mais adequados para dispositivos com uma duração de bateria limitada. No entanto, os processadores x86 continuam a ser mais potentes do que os processadores ARM e são mais adequados para computação de alto desempenho.

Em conclusão, a arquitectura x86 é uma arquitectura de conjunto de instruções amplamente utilizada que se tornou a espinha dorsal da indústria informática. Tem evoluído ao longo do tempo para se tornar mais potente e eficiente e é actualmente utilizada numa vasta gama de dispositivos, desde computadores de secretária a sistemas incorporados. Compreender a arquitectura x86 é essencial para qualquer pessoa que queira trabalhar na indústria informática ou utilizar um computador de forma eficaz.

FAQ
Qual é a principal diferença entre a arquitectura baseada em ARM e a x86?

A principal diferença entre a arquitectura baseada em ARM e a x86 é que os processadores ARM foram concebidos para serem eficientes em termos de consumo de energia e consumirem menos energia, enquanto os processadores x86 foram concebidos para proporcionar um elevado desempenho e capacidades multitarefa. Os processadores ARM são normalmente utilizados em dispositivos móveis e sistemas incorporados, enquanto os processadores x86 são normalmente utilizados em computadores pessoais e servidores. Além disso, os processadores baseados em ARM utilizam a arquitectura RISC (Reduced Instruction Set Computer), enquanto os processadores x86 utilizam a arquitectura CISC (Complex Instruction Set Computer).

Mais tarde, porque é que a arquitectura ARM é mais adequada para dispositivos compactos?

O artigo não fornece uma resposta a esta pergunta, uma vez que se concentra na explicação da arquitectura x86. No entanto, a arquitectura Arm é mais adequada para dispositivos compactos porque foi concebida para ser eficiente em termos de consumo de energia, o que significa que os dispositivos que utilizam processadores Arm podem ter uma duração de bateria mais longa. Além disso, os processadores Arm são mais pequenos, geram menos calor e são mais económicos, o que os torna ideais para utilização em dispositivos compactos, como smartphones, tablets e dispositivos portáteis.

Por que se chama x86?

O termo x86 teve origem na convenção de nomes utilizada pela Intel para os seus primeiros processadores. O primeiro processador da família foi o Intel 8086, seguido pelo 80186, 80286, 80386 e assim por diante. O termo x86 tornou-se uma abreviatura para os processadores 8086/8088, 80186/80188, 80286, 80386 e 80486 e suas variações. Actualmente, o termo x86 é utilizado para designar qualquer processador de 32 ou 64 bits que seja compatível com a arquitectura original do processador Intel 8086.